Overview of Chemical Etching
Chemical etching is a subtractive manufacturing process that removes metal using acid or alkaline solutions. It enables the creation of detailed parts without mechanical stress or heat distortion, preserving material integrity and dimensional precision.
Applications of Chemical Etching
This process is used in producing precision shims, filters, lead frames, and electronic components. Its versatility makes it ideal for high-accuracy industries such as aerospace, medical devices, and microelectronics.
Advantages of Chemical Etching
Chemical etching delivers burr-free, clean edges and supports complex geometries that traditional machining cannot achieve. It’s cost-effective for both prototyping and large-scale production, with no need for expensive tooling.
